Before getting into the list of colleges, one should have a general idea of what the percentile system implies regarding JEE Main scores. The percentile is the performance of a student based on his or her performance compared to other students who attended the exam.
| Percentile | Rank |
|---|---|
80.96656848 | 280763 |
80.05827638 | 294161 |
79.59871246 | 300940 |
79.10081359 | 308285 |
78.35114254 | 319343 |
77.81927947 | 327188 |
76.74426228 | 343046 |
76.14365129 | 351906 |
75.03849428 | 368208 |
74.36039391 | 378211 |
73.74111627 | 387346 |
72.4410976 | 406522 |
71.18287403 | 425082 |
70.26839007 | 438572 |

The JEE Main percentile value is arrived at, depending on the total marks done in the exam. It shows the overall performance in relation to the candidate in relation to the performance of other candidates who took the test. The score will then be transformed into a range of percentiles of each session between 0 and 100. The formula used to calculate the JEE Main percentile is as follows:
100 x number of candidates that appeared in the session and scored either equal to or lesser than the candidate/total number of candidates in the session.
